Thermal and mechanical properties of HiPerComp composites have been measiued at various stages during their development. Consequently the data presented here differs somewhat from previously published data summaries [1] since the material system and processing techniques have continued to evolve with time. The data presented here for Prepreg HiPerComp was mostly measured as part of the DOE-sponsored Continuous Fiber Ceramic Composites (CFCC) program on material fabricated in 2000 and 2001. Data for the Slurry Cast HiPerComp material was measured in 2003. Please note that this data is presented for informative purposes only, and should not be construed as, or used for, engineering specifications. [Pg.105]

Unless otherwise noted, all data presented for Prepreg HiPerCompT is for 8-ply laminates, with a balanced [0-90-90-0]s stacking of uniaxial plies, and nominally 22-25% by volume of Hi-Nicalon M fibers. Data for Slurry Cast HiPerComp is for 8-ply laminates made with 0-90,8 harness satin weave cloth and a nominal volume fraction of Hi-Nicalon fiber of 33-38%. Measurement of in-plane properties were generally done in one ofthe primary fiber directions. [Pg.105]
